Location

The Dudgeon Offshore Wind Farm is located in water which is between 18-25m deep on a 55 km² site located 32 km off the coast of the seaside town of Cromer in North Norfolk. The electricity which it generates is bought to shore, via a seabed cable, at Weybourne Hope. From there an underground cable carries this electricity to Necton, Norfolk where a purpose build substation enables electricity to be transmitted into the National Grid.
